Anne GilberAnne Green Gilbert is Artistic Director of the Creative Dance Center and Kaleidoscope Dance Company, which she founded in Seattle, Washington in 1981. The Creative Dance Center is a unique non-profit organization and dance studio offering creative dance, modern, jazz, and ballet classes for infants through adults. Kaleidoscope is a modern dance company of children ages 8-14 that performs throughout Washington State and tours internationally. Anne is recognized as one of the leading dance educators throughout the United States and abroad. When not teaching classes at CDC or choreographing for Kaleidoscope, Anne trains teachers through her Summer Dance Institute for Teachers and for Seattle Pacific University and Seattle University as an adjunct professor. Anne has conducted hundreds of workshops for children and adults across the United States and in Japan, Australia, New Zealand, Canada, Finland, Russia, Denmark, France, Germany, Holland, Brazil, and Portugal.

Anne is the author of Teaching the Three Rs Through Movement, Creative Dance for All Ages, Brain-Compatible Dance Education, Teaching Creative Dance (DVD) and BrainDance (DVD), as well as numerous articles. Anne is also an active member of the National Dance Association, National Dance Education Organization, and Dance and the Child International. Anne is founder and Past President of the Dance Educators Association of Washington, an organization promoting quality dance education in all Washington State schools K-12. As a member of the Arts Education Standards project, she helped write the Washington State Dance Standards and Learning Goals. Anne has received numerous awards including the WAHPERD Honor Award, NDA Outstanding Dance Educator Award (Northwest District), the 1999 AAHPERD Honor Award, and the 2005 NDA Scholar/Artist Award, and is featured in Dance Teacher Magazine May 2006.

Anne, the mother of three dancing children, currently lives in Seattle, Washington with her husband and two dogs.
